The FCC is‌ investigating a San Francisco radio station,⁤ KCBS-AM, for broadcasting the locations ⁤of undercover Immigration and‍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ents during deportation operations​ in the San Jose ​area. The inquiry was launched by FCC Chairman ⁢Brendan Carr after the station‍ allegedly provided ⁤real-time⁤ details of unmarked ICE vehicles and their agents. The ‍FCC’s⁤ … Read more
